At Least 8 Dead, 15 Injured As Speeding Truck Rams Into Van in UP’s Moradabad

Moradabad (UP): Tragedy struck on Sunday as a speeding truck collided with a pickup van on the Dalpatpur-Kashipur highway in Uttar Pradesh’s Moradabad, resulting in the death of at least eight people, including a child, and leaving over a dozen injured. The accident occurred near Khairkhata village on the Dalpatpur road, under the jurisdiction of the Bhagatpur police station area.

The truck was travelling at high speed when it crashed into the pickup van, which was carrying a family to attend a wedding. Witnesses reported that the impact of the collision was so severe that the truck overturned on top of the van, causing extensive damage.

Local authorities, including the SSP and other officials, were alerted to the accident and immediately rushed to the scene to oversee rescue operations. However, many passengers in the van were trapped beneath the wreckage and had to be extricated with great difficulty.

Fifteen people sustained injuries in the incident, including occupants of both vehicles. They were rushed to nearby hospitals for medical attention.
